Brookdale Kettering is a licensed residential care facility located in Dayton, Ohio. Ohio Residential Care Facilities provide personal care services to older adults in a residential setting.
Brookdale Kettering has a licensed capacity of 83 residents. Services typically include personal care assistance, medication supervision, meals, housekeeping, laundry, social activities, and 24-hour supervision. Facilities vary in size from small homes to larger communities.
Who We Serve: Residential Care Facilities serve adults who cannot live independently due to age, physical limitations, or cognitive impairment but do not require skilled nursing care.
Licensing: Typically licensed by the Ohio Department of Health.
Payment Options: In Ohio, Medicaid may help pay for assisted living through the PASSPORT, Assisted Living Waiver. Eligibility is based on both financial and functional criteria. Contact Ohio Department of Medicaid or visit https://medicaid.ohio.gov/ to learn about eligibility requirements and how to apply. Wait lists are common for waiver programs, so applying early is recommended.
Families researching assisted living options should verify the facility's current license status, review any inspection reports, and schedule a visit to assess whether the environment and services meet their loved one's needs. Moved my parents into Brookdale Kettering last Friday. Kristen (sales and marketing) is awesome—she’s a big reason we decided on Brookdale. The move-in went smoothly, and Kristen even spent about an hour setting up cable for our parents’ TVs. Great first day service! Then, apparently on Sunday night, just two days into their stay, my dad’s wallet was opened and $100 was stolen from it. When this was reported to the director at Brookdale, she suggested to me that my parents may want to install cameras in their rooms. I said this was a good idea, and that Brookdale would, of course, pay for the cameras and installation. The director said No, my parents would have to pay for that themselves. I said I expected $100 would be deducted from his next month’s rent, and was again told No, they couldn’t do that. So the top-level staff is very kind and friendly, but they do very little to protect the possessions of their residents. I can still recommend Brookdale Kettering for those wanting independent and assisted living facilities. But don’t take anything there of value, because its safekeeping is not guaranteed. I wish the executive staff would work harder to protect what their residents worked hard all their lives to attain.
